keeping in mind what works for one person may not work for another
when someone keeps saying it's a great product...but not giving any detail, that's not a good review

as you said you found a tank to be too airy for you, but the reviewer it may have been perfect for them

try to watch at least 3 different reviews of a product before you buy it and as always you are more than welcomed to ask here in the forums before buying anything for people's thoughts

just because someone reviews a product, doesn't mean that they are bribed to do so...they may genuinely find the product good for their needs....that doesn't mean it's good for your needs

and coils will gunk up faster depending on the juice that you use...

if you are looking for some respectable reviewers then I'd highly suggest phil busardo (can i taste your juice) and mark todd (todd's reviews)
another one I've been enjoying lately is vaping with vic

look for reviewers that go more into technical details over those that just say it's good, look at my clouds....

And why 75w rated coils burn out so quickly when my mod do max 40w.
If those coils were designed to be run at 75W and you were using them with less power than the recommended level, they will burn out much quicker since you are basically boiling the juice instead of vaporizing it.


People always think they need the latest and greatest. If I would have stuck with my Kayfuns and Rose V2s using 50/50 juice back when I started, I wouldn't have the collection of vape gear I have today with quite a bit of it in the big box of mediocre products. Those RTAs were perfect at doing the job they were designed to and that was to deliver nicotine. It's all about self control and not buying into the hype of new gear, find something that works for you and run with it. Not every piece of gear will suit everyone, some will love it some will hate it. Take the OBS Engine nano for example, to me it was a completely flavorless piece of junk that I wasted way to many hours putting different builds in, just to end up with a mediocre vape at best. Yet others love it, have many of them in daily rotation and that's all they use. YMMV in this hobby as well as other hobbies, try the headphone game for a while... :lol:

Products are designed to make manufacturers money, not provide you with the ultimate vaping experience. Shills are hired, positive reviews are given and at the end of the day products are sold... That's job done.

I don't beleive vape reviewers lie as a matter of course.

I think you have to take many factors into consideration.

One. A subohm, dl tank is designed differently from an atomizer tank designed for mtl, as such, what the DL subohm crowd thinks is awesome is not what the MTL crowd thinks is - so you have to know what key words your looking to hear, and "good" isn't one of them unless it's paired with your style of vaping, such as "good mtl tank". Good on its own does you no good.

Also. These guys get gear for the purpose of a review. The majority run through one tank or so, then do a review based on limited experience with the product. Most of them aren't throwing it in the bottom of a purse one Tuesday to see how well the cap stays on. They vape it at home, it's not their daily driver. As such there are some things they just can't tell you, such as whether or not the cap came off when they threw it in their purse on Tuesday.

With such limited use, the information they give out is limited to their own experience, and of course everything is great right out of the box. I've rarely disliked anything right out of the box... you usually find the quirks you don't care for in week two after taking the mod out of the bottom of your purse.

Your job is to understand why we watch reviews (aka, its to learn more about how to set up the item and/or use certain features), and who to look to for more real world experience with products (I'll give you a hint, it's the people who own the products and use them on a daily basis)

But don't hate on reviewers... they are doing a service.. your just using them incorrectly because your not understanding what service they provide.

There are some ok reveiwers that give honest opinions giving warts and all reveiws. I dont watch much other than to see maybe how something is done, but rarely. I prefer written reveiws. You can look at and think about a section, re read it and take it in better. Video is different and no substitute for the written. The words fly by, even when you go back to a section, they still fly by again. Written is there and only moves when you want it too.
But, a lot of reviewers, both video and written are in a position. Give favourable reveiws and keep the freebies flowing in, or give honest reviews and watch them dwindle. It's consumer driven and sponsoring, supplying, whatever you want to call it, a reviewer that finds fault with your product is counter productive. Even if it sucks. I think advice given here of waiting to see what others like themselves think of something on places like here is the best option. Lets face it, a mod is just a device to fire a coil and yet the way they can be hyped up as a must have item you'd think it was something that makes you live longer, can make you wealthy and bring endless happiness.
